None of the beatha is to be forceful. If you listen to Laura at the beginning of the beatha (Ba-Ha/round breathing) she says to breathe gently in and out in a continuous cycle. No stopping between the in out out breath. And if that fills your lungs to capacity, then that is fine. The main point is there is no stopping the breathing with a pause. It's a continuous cycle of gentle breathing. We are supposed to be relaxed during everything except the Warrior's Breath. Breathing forcefully totally disrupts the relaxation thing.

There's nothing wrong with doing it along with Laura's audio, so you can continue doing so as long as you need. If a situation comes up where it is not possible to do it along with the audio, you can try your best to do it yourself. The easiest is to do Warrior's Breath, 3 stage breathing (or just pipe breathing without the 3 different stages), and the Prayer of the Soul, without following the audio. In other words, the only really difficult part would be Beatha/bioenergetic/round breathing, which is not recommended to do more than twice a week at most, anyway. So that's something you can try (doing the rest of the program without Beatha) on your own (without following the audio) if you'd like.

You can use prayer beads for this. If you can't find them locally you can get them online or make you own. It's a loop of beads (@3/16" diameter) with a tassel on the end. The Hindu version has 108 beads, the Islamic has 99.

Starting at the tassel, count off the number of beads corresponding the number of repetitions you want to do and tie a piece of ribbon after the last bead. When practicing you start at the tassel and move your fingers to the next bead with each repetition until you reach your ribbon.

For counting BaHa you'll need a ribbon for each phase and one with a noticeably bigger knot on the end so you'll know you're done.

You can mark off another count going in opposite direction from the tassel.
